South Plainfield sits in a busy corridor where commuting traffic mixes with local roads and commercial deliveries. When a semi or commercial truck is involved, it’s common for liability to turn on issues beyond “the driver made a mistake.”
In many truck injury cases, responsibility may be shared or contested among:
- the truck driver (how the vehicle was operated)
- the trucking company (policies, scheduling pressure, training)
- maintenance vendors or inspection providers (repairs, brake/tire condition)
- cargo/packing issues (how loads were secured)
That matters for settlement value because insurers often reduce offers when they believe the evidence is incomplete or blame can be spread.
